Top 5 Social Apps Performance in Bolivia for Q1 2024
In Q1 2024, the top social apps in Bolivia showed varied performance trends in terms of downloads and revenue. TikTok led in downloads, while Instagram and Facebook also had notable performances.
In the first quarter of 2024, Bolivia's social app landscape saw some interesting trends on a unified platform, with data sourced from Sensor Tower. Here's a closer look at the performance of the top 5 social apps: TikTok, Facebook, Instagram, Threads, and X.
TikTok from TikTok Pte. Ltd. experienced a varied trend in weekly downloads, starting strong with approximately 120K downloads in the first week of January and then fluctuating. The lowest point was around 60K downloads in late February, followed by a slight recovery to about 76K downloads by the last week of March. Revenue-wise, TikTok saw a peak of around $14.4K in the last week of January, though it experienced a general decline toward the end of the quarter, finishing at approximately $11.3K in late March.
Facebook from Meta Platforms, Inc. had a consistent download rate, peaking at about 106K downloads in the first week of March. Revenue showed modest fluctuations, with the highest being around $352 in early March and varying between $244 and $333 for most of the quarter.
Instagram saw steady weekly download numbers, starting at roughly 51K in early January and maintaining a range between 35K and 52K throughout the quarter. Revenue for Instagram was relatively stable, peaking at about $522 in late January and maintaining around $343 to $501 for most of the quarter.
Threads, also from Instagram, had a stable download trend with a peak of about 18.6K downloads in mid-February. Downloads fluctuated slightly, ending the quarter with approximately 14.3K downloads in the last week of March. Threads did not generate any revenue during this period.
Finally, X from X Corp. saw its weekly downloads peak dramatically at about 25.3K in late January but generally stayed below 7K for the remainder of the quarter. Revenue for X was modest, with a peak of around $104 in early March and varying between $45 and $96 for the rest of the quarter.
